Bang Bang Shrimp Pasta

Bang Bang Shrimp Pasta

This simple shrimp pasta dish with just the right balance of sweet and heat is a must-try if you love the flavor of bang bang sauce.

Preparation Time
15 mins
Cooking Time
25 mins
Total Time
40 mins
Calories
605 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Bring a large pot of lightly salted water to a boil. Cook spaghetti in the boiling water, stirring occasionally, until tender yet firm to the bite, about 12 minutes. Drain and set aside.
Step 2
Meanwhile, whisk mayonnaise, chili sauce, lime juice, and Sriracha together in a bowl.
Step 3
Melt butter in a large soup pot over medium-high heat. Add shrimp and cook for 5 minutes. Add garlic and cook until fragrant, 1 more minute. Add cooked spaghetti and mayonnaise-chili sauce; toss to combine. Cook until sauce is hot, about 2 minutes. Turn heat off and let sit for 5 minutes to thicken.
Step 4
Divide among serving plates and garnish with chopped scallion.

Ingredients

  • 1 tablespoon butter
  • 1 teaspoon minced garlic
  • 1 pound uncooked medium sh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• 3 tablespoons chopped scallions
  • 1 (16 ounce) package spaghetti, broken in half
  • 2 teaspoons Sriracha
  • 0.25 cup lime juice
  • 0.75 cup mayonnaise
  • 0.75 cup Thai sweet chili sauce
